Measurement of the Earth's radius based on historical evidence of its curvature:
Abstract:
Probably the most direct observation of the Earth’s curvature is how objectsappear from over the horizon when we approach them and disappear as weget further away from them. Similarly, the portion of a high object (abuilding or a mountain) that is visible depends on the height of the sitewhere the observation is made. Based upon these very obvious facts, asimple method to estimate the Earth’s radius R has been applied. Themethod does not need either sophisticated instrumentation or complexmathematics. In our application of the method presented here, the result isR = 6600 ±600 km in the best case. A discussion is presented about thepossible use of this method in ancient times. Surprisingly enough, we havenot found any reference to the use of this method despite its being simplerthan, for example, the classical approach of Eratosthenes
